Snow grounds STARS, hampers EMS

STARS Air Ambulance transporting a young girl to hospital on Sunday, December 22, 2013. Global News

Snow in the Calgary area has forced STARS to temporarily suspend its air ambulance service.

STARS made the decision after it was forced to refuse to respond to one call because of the weather.

It may resume service later Wednesday if the weather improves.

The snowy conditions also posed problems for EMS.  Several red alerts were issued Wednesday, because there were no ambulances available to respond to calls.

The red alerts were blamed on a higher-than-normal volume of calls due to the weather.

EMS says they were still able to meet the demand by sending out paramedics in S-U-V’s.
